Rosemary Benefits –
Rosemary improves upset stomachs by aiding in digestion.
Rosemary is rich in antioxidants (polyphenols and flavonoids) which eliminate free radicals from your body. They are also great for protecting your brain, heart and liver.
Rosemary aids in flushing out toxins.
Rosemary boosts your immune system. It is high in vitamin C, vitamin A, magnesium, potassium and calcium.
Rosemary sids in regulating blood sugar.
Rosemary promotes heart health by lowering blood pressure.

SIDE EFFECTS –
Some people are allergic; it induces menstrual periods which can increase miscarriage and complications in high amounts; it may interact with some medications; it may worsen some conditions like epilepsy.

FOR A CUP OF TEA – steep 1 teaspoon of fresh Rosemary leaves with 1 cup of boiling water in a jug. Cover with a plate and allow the tea to steep for about 5 minutes. Strain and enjoy.

About the boiling water – let the water rest for a few seconds before adding to the leaves.
